UFC flyweight champ Alexandre Pantoja spectacularly proved that he is the best in the world at UFC 310. After all, ‘The Cannibal’ beat newcomer and hyped Japanese phenom Kai Asakura in the second round to defend his title for the third time. And now, the Brazilian champ feels he is the greatest flyweight this sport has ever seen.

Former UFC champ Demetrious Johnson, of course, is widely considered the greatest MMA 125-pounder (and the overall GOAT by many), but Pantoja disagrees. Speaking to Joe Rogan in the post-fight octagon interview, Pantoja proclaimed himself the GOAT and challenged ‘DJ’ to prove him wrong, ‘come back’ to the UFC and fight him. The only issues are that Johnson is retired, and more importantly, signed to ‘ONE Championship’ at the moment.

Of course, coming back from retirement won’t be an issue for ‘DJ’. But the fact that he is still under contract with ONE Championship is a real problem and renders him unable to return to the UFC. On the other hand, X user Sean Sheehan had a bright idea- ‘DJ’ could just disregard his contract and try to fight in the UFC, as Quinton ‘Rampage’ Jackson had done almost a decade ago when he was signed with Bellator.

Of course, things didn’t turn out well for ‘Rampage’, who had to return to Bellator after the promotion filed and won an injunction against the MMA veteran for trying to return to the UFC. But apparently, Sheehan thinks things would be different in ‘DJ’s case. It is difficult to see how, since ONE hasn’t done anything that could be considered a breach of contract. On the other hand, there are easier ways to do this than ‘DJ’ breaking a contract.

Dana White reacts to Alexandre Pantoja’s callout of Demetrious Johnson

The very first question Dana White got at the post-UFC 310 presser was about Pantoja’s callout of Johnson. And the UFC CEO had an interesting, albeit unclear answer. “I don’t know. That’s interesting. Listen you know how I was the one beating the drum about Demetrious Johnson a long time ago. And yeah, I don’t know,” he told reporters.

Of course, the ‘DJ’ doesn’t have to break his ONE contract to fight in the UFC. If the two promotions want, they could well work something out to make Pantoja-Johnson, which would in fact be beneficial for both parties. After all, Pantoja has cleared out the division already, which is partly why the UFC had to find Asakura and pit him against the champ at UFC 310.

On the other hand, ‘Mighty Mouse’ is no longer fighting, in part because of a lack of big-name opponents, and thus not much use to ONE at the moment. But if ‘Mighty Mouse’ indeed faces ‘The Cannibal’, not only could the Singapore-based promotion make some good money off of loaning ‘DJ’ to the UFC, but also create some good headlines for ONE.
